Tying and rigging the Dorsey Yarn Indicator
This yard indicator system was created Pat Dorsey out of Colorado. It's similar to a New Zealand indicator system, but I think it's even more simple and easy to use. It lands soft and is extra sensitive for those subtle takes, making it perfect for tailwaters and shallow-water nymphing. It can be tied in a variety of sizes to suspend heavier flies if required. Brush it out, add some floatant and this sucker will ride high all day.
